summaryrefslogtreecommitdiff
path: root/compat.py
diff options
context:
space:
mode:
authorAnthon van der Neut <anthon@mnt.org>2017-06-07 10:25:29 +0200
committerAnthon van der Neut <anthon@mnt.org>2017-06-07 10:25:29 +0200
commit560444b6855c3439812b6b482ef9956d014e74f3 (patch)
treeed2c7ed3287a79c1d662b274340632a107a399b9 /compat.py
parent7fcb11d7af77110fb5e3eea90cdebf108dcfe480 (diff)
downloadruamel.yaml-560444b6855c3439812b6b482ef9956d014e74f3.tar.gz
error/warning on duplicate mapping keys0.15.1
Diffstat (limited to 'compat.py')
-rw-r--r--compat.py10
1 files changed, 10 insertions, 0 deletions
diff --git a/compat.py b/compat.py
index c9f6373..7f3434f 100644
--- a/compat.py
+++ b/compat.py
@@ -180,3 +180,13 @@ def check_anchorname_char(ch):
if ch in u',[]{}':
return False
return check_namespace_char(ch)
+
+
+def version_tnf(t1, t2=None):
+ # type: (Any, Any) -> Any
+ from ruamel.yaml import version_info # NOQA
+ if version_info < t1:
+ return True
+ if t2 is not None and version_info < t2:
+ return None
+ return False